Pre-rendered CSS output

.css-gradient-pro-gradient {
  background: linear-gradient(135deg, #f197cf 0%, #bcb6ff 50%, #4de3ff 100%);
  background: linear-gradient(135deg, #f197cf 0%, #f197d0 4.5%, #ef98d5 9.1%, #ed99dc 13.6%, #e89ce6 18.2%, #e0a0f1 22.7%, #d7a5f9 27.3%, #cdabfe 31.8%, #c5b0ff 36.4%, #c0b3ff 40.9%, #bdb5ff 45.5%, #bcb6ff 50%, #bbb7ff 54.5%, #b6b8ff 59.1%, #aebcff 63.6%, #a1c1ff 68.2%, #8ec8ff 72.7%, #78d0ff 77.3%, #64d8ff 81.8%, #56ddff 86.4%, #50e1ff 90.9%, #4de2ff 95.5%, #4de3ff 100%);
  background: linear-gradient(135deg in oklch, oklch(78.46% 0.1276 342.52) 0%, oklch(80.75% 0.1023 287.64) 50%, oklch(84.86% 0.1289 212.75) 100%);
  background-blend-mode: normal;
}
